Turmoil within SYRIZA following Kasselakis’ financial statements

Ignited issues with New Left - Mitsotakis' financial statements - Kehagia's discourse

Newsroom June 5 08:53

Koumoundourou finds itself amidst a whirlwind of differing opinions as discussions by Stefanos Kasselakis’s closest associate and SYRIZA Central Committee member, Thanasis Oikonomou, regarding the “shadows” and “negotiations” among SYRIZA officials during the scrutiny of Kyriakos Mitsotakis’ background on Action24 TV station, have sparked a flurry of responses both within and outside the party.

The sequence of events began on the show Eponmeni Mera (Next Day) where Thanasis Oikonomou engaged in a tense exchange with New Democracy MP Nikita Kaklamanis over Prime Minister Kyriakos Mitsotakis, leading to significant accusations about former SYRIZA MPs. Preceding this was the controversial incident involving the erroneous Excel sheet presented by the SYRIZA president as a declaration of his financial status during a pre-election address in Thessaloniki, intensifying speculation surrounding his financial affairs.

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=Z_yxSpBqwx4&t=3s

During the discussion with Kaklamanis, Oikonomou made remarks suggesting discrepancies in the examinations. The panel’s exchange prompted the show’s host, Serafim Kotrotsou, to seek clarification on the controversial matters, leading to further heated discourse with Oikonomou hinting at underhand dealings within the committees.

The subsequent reactions within SYRIZA following Oikonomou’s statements caused a stir, culminating in the party’s spokesperson, Voula Kehagia, attempting to address the fallout and deflect any negative implications associated with the accusations. Discussions on the party radio further exacerbated this internal turmoil, “Sto Kokkino,” (In the Red) where remarks about former and current party members led to tensions between colleagues. These unfolding events have prompted public discussion and debate, with social media posts further fueling the ongoing discourse and sparking responses from prominent political figures. The complexity of these interactions underscores the need for transparency, accountability, and diplomacy in addressing sensitive political matters within the party.
